Background / Credit check and when

Kyle Coleman
  • Baton Rouge, LA
Posted

Hello BP,

I have a pretty simple question, do you guys require all persons over 18+ to be on the lease (I do), and do you run background / credit checks on all of them, or just the people or person paying rent?

That helps for sure, thanks for supplying. This is a tough one. If she is family and not responsible for any of the rent, it could go either way. If she's not on the lease, she's technically a "Guest" which some landlords have issues with long-term guests, so you could ask for screening verification based on that if it's in your lease. 

I would say if you are going to add her to the lease obviously do a screening report, and no matter the system you are using you'll most likely have to have them "apply" since you otherwise won't have their personal information to run the background checks. You cannot connect a background check to another person, the way the credit agencies work is each pull needs to have unique identifiers like name, SS#, address, DOB at minimum.
